THE Zambia Police Service has recorded a total of 78,193 criminal cases in 2023, compared to 76,422 cases recorded in 2022. In a statement, Monday, Police Public Relations Officer Rae Hamoonga revealed that the Copperbelt Province recorded the highest number of cases with 24,060, followed by Lusaka Province with 22,042 while Muchinga Province recording the lowest with 2,106. “During the period under review, Zambia Police Service recorded 78,193 cases countrywide as compared to 76,422 cases recorded in 2022.
